Financial Performance - Total revenue for 2022 was RMB 5,005.1 million, a decrease of 16.1% from RMB 5,968.4 million in 2021[11]. - Gross profit for 2022 was RMB 943.2 million, with a gross margin of 18.8%, down from 30.9% in 2021[11]. - The net loss for 2022 was RMB 1,839.9 million, resulting in a net loss margin of 36.8% compared to a profit margin of 18.0% in 2021[11]. - The weighted average return on equity for 2022 was (34.1%), a significant decline from 13.8% in 2021[11]. - Basic loss per share for 2022 was RMB (2.80), compared to earnings of RMB 1.62 per share in 2021[11]. - The company's total gross profit fell by approximately 48.9% to RMB 943.2 million in 2022, down from RMB 1,846.4 million in 2021, with the gross margin decreasing from 30.9% to 18.8%[61]. - The gross profit from space property services decreased from RMB 1,141.9 million in 2021 to RMB 730.8 million in 2022, with the gross margin dropping from 29.3% to 17.8%[62]. - The gross profit from community value-added services declined from RMB 621.8 million in 2021 to RMB 92.7 million in 2022, with the gross margin decreasing from 41.6% to 27.9%[62]. Assets and Equity - Total assets as of December 31, 2022, were RMB 8,356.8 million, down from RMB 10,439.5 million in 2021[12]. - Cash and cash equivalents decreased to RMB 3,069.8 million from RMB 4,922.3 million in 2021[12]. - Total equity as of December 31, 2022, was RMB 5,400.4 million, a decline from RMB 7,730.0 million in 2021[12]. Revenue Breakdown - Revenue from space property services increased by about 5.2% to RMB 4,101.2 million, driven by business expansion with an additional managed area of approximately 44.5 million square meters[33]. - Property management service revenue rose by approximately 28.2% to RMB 3,675.7 million, compared to RMB 2,866.6 million in 2021[33]. - Non-owner value-added service revenue decreased by about 58.8% to RMB 425.5 million, primarily due to the macroeconomic environment affecting the real estate industry[33]. - Community value-added service revenue dropped to RMB 332.9 million, down from RMB 1,494.7 million in 2021[33]. - Local life service revenue increased slightly to RMB 487.9 million from RMB 474.0 million in 2021[33]. Employee and Workforce - As of December 31, 2022, the group had approximately 12,227 employees, an increase from 11,700 employees as of December 31, 2021[85]. - Employee costs recognized for the year amounted to RMB 2,038.3 million, compared to approximately RMB 1,541.7 million for the previous year[85]. - The company has established talent management and training programs to provide career development guidance and promotion opportunities[129].
